On April 5, 2011 the community surrounding the Upper Big Branch Mine tragedy will come together to remember those lost only one year ago. There will be a memorial service held at Whitesville Elementary with miner’s families, first responders, mine rescue teams and several government officials in attendance.
Unfortunately, due to limited seating, the general public will not be invited to attend but can watch the service online in its entirety through a live-stream broadcast on the Faces of the Mine website.
Those interested will find the specific web address and information about the broadcast on the Faces of the Mine blog as the memorial draws closer.
